摘  要:Wireless sensing is an excellent approach for remotely operated solar power system.Not only being able to get the sensor data,such as voltage,current,and temperature,the system can also have a proper control for tracking the Sun and sensing real-time data from a controller.In order to absorb the maximum energy by solar cells,it needs to track the Sun with proper angles.Arduino,H-bridge motor driver circuit,and Direct Current(DC)motor are used to alter the tilt angle of the solar PhotoVoltaic(PV)panel following the Sun while the azimuth and the elevation angles are fixed at noon.Unlike the traditional way,the tilt rotation is proposed to be stepped hourly.The solar PV panel is tilted 7:5∘in advance of current time to the west to produce more output voltage during an hour.As a result,the system is simple while providing good solar-tracking results and efficient power outputs.
